    摘要: To securely prevent from battery depletion and enable transfer data without troubling a user, a communication address data storage unit stores a communication address datum such as an IP address, a telephone number of the predetermined information management apparatus arranged outside an electric car. When an accessory switch of the electric car is in OFF state, it is judged by a charge state judge unit whether or not the battery is in charging. When it is judged by the charge state judge unit that the battery is in charging, a control unit controls a radio communication unit to execute at least one action of transmitting updatable data and receiving update data for updating the updatable data between the information management apparatus. As a result, the car-mounted information apparatus can communicate by radio with the information management apparatus outside the electric car while the battery is in charging.

    摘要: A pipette includes a cylinder having a distal end portion to which a pipette tip is removably fitted; and a piston fitted to be freely advanced and retreated in a cylinder chamber. The piston is retreated to suck liquid and advanced to eject the liquid thus sucked. The piston includes, on an outer periphery thereof, a communication groove for allowing an inside of the cylinder chamber to communicate with an outside of the cylinder chamber when the piston is advanced by an amount corresponding to a dimension larger than a predetermined dimension. The communication groove is located on the outside of the cylinder chamber when the piston is located at a retreated position. When the piston is advanced by the amount corresponding to the dimension larger than the predetermined dimension, a seal between the cylinder chamber and the piston is released so that pressure in the cylinder chamber becomes equal to the atmospheric pressure, and a suction/ejection effect is eliminated.

    摘要: A polishing method can safely detach and lift up a workpiece from a polishing surface without carrying out the operation of making the workpiece overhang the polishing surface. The polishing method includes carrying out processing of a surface to be polished of a workpiece by supplying a liquid to a polishing surface while pressing the surface to be polished of the workpiece held by a holding device against the polishing surface and moving the workpiece and the polishing surface relative to each other, attracting the workpiece after the processing to the holding device while supplying the liquid to the polishing surface at a decreased flow rate, thereby detaching the workpiece from the polishing surface, and lifting up the holding device together with the workpiece on confirmation of detachment of the workpiece from the polishing surface and attachment of the workpiece to the holding device.

    摘要: A polishing method is used for polishing a substrate such as a semiconductor wafer to a flat mirror finish. A method of polishing a substrate by a polishing apparatus includes a polishing table (100) having a polishing surface, a top ring (1) for holding a substrate and pressing the substrate against the polishing surface, and a vertically movable mechanism (24) for moving the top ring (1) in a vertical direction. The top ring (1) is moved to a first height before the substrate is pressed against the polishing surface, and then the top ring (1) is moved to a second height after the substrate is pressed against the polishing surface.

    摘要: A compound container which is comprised of a container main body 2 forming a first accommodation chamber 20 and an auxiliary container 3 forming a second accommodation chamber 30, wherein a mounting part 22 on which the auxiliary container 3 is mounted is provided in the container main body 2 and a cutting part 221 which cuts a second accommodation chamber partition wall 30a which partitions part of the second accommodation chamber 30 formed in the auxiliary container 3 is formed, and when the auxiliary container 3 is mounted on the container main body 2, the second accommodation chamber partition wall 30a is cut, whereby the first accommodation chamber 20 and the second accommodation chamber 30 are intercommunicated. As a result, if contents which are needed to be heat-treated are heated while keeping the state where the contents are sealed within the container, the contents which are sealed in a plurality of accommodation chambers formed in the container can be mixed while keeping the contents being isolated from the outside environment by effectively preventing the contents to be heated from leaking outside as well as by preventing deterioration of sealing performance.
